not at all.


honda uses awesome steel in their OEM cam. regrinds, imho, are the best way to go.

i would rather use a properly reground cam that is made of good steel, over some random chinese steel junk cam that squares the lobes off and takes out your rockers.



the down side of regrinds is theres only so much lift you can add by shrinking the base. and theres only so much thread on the valve clearance adjusters.
